Output e66f7bcbc3d23c7d7e75a4b7d2163421da740eb98d4f09e1ffd5a88830908905:0

value
251447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8282f0629b025e30cea031428ce05741d09f808d OP_EQUAL
address
3Db6dHP5oUqisb8Tzxfm527eRBK1hA8oGd
transaction
e66f7bcbc3d23c7d7e75a4b7d2163421da740eb98d4f09e1ffd5a88830908905
spent
true